Job Description

Experience the dynamic mail operations and retail environment only Canada Post can offer. As a self-starter with a flexible schedule, you will have the opportunity to work a variety of shifts including, days, evenings, overnights and weekends. This temporary on-call position is a great opportunity to learn about the business of mail operations, as well as the great jobs available at Canada Post.

Please note that some offices rotate their staff and a temporary Postal Clerk might be called to work in positions to serve the public at a counter, conduct financial transactions and perform other related duties as required.

Job Responsibilities

The successful candidate will:

  • Perform a variety of sales/customer service activities to ensure complete customer satisfaction
  • Operate a computer point of sale system
  • Maintain floor displays
  • Conduct merchandizing and inventory control
  • Maintain a high level of postal products, services and delivery knowledge
  • Process financial transactions (cash, cheques, debit & credit card payments)
  • Receive, sort, sequence and batch mail items

Job Responsibilities (continued)

  • Operate mail processing equipment (clearing jams, remove mail from sorting machines, etc.) where applicable
  • Transport mail between floors/sections using rolling or motorized equipment, where applicable
  • Operate a computer to key in data, when applicable
  • Review mail items for address accuracy, proper postage, etc.
  • Be required to stand in one place for up to 3.5 hours at a time
  • Exercise physical effort in the handling of mail items weighting up to 22.7 kilograms (50 lbs) and carrying mail items weighing up to 15.9 kilograms (35 lbs) and bending, reaching, lifting, carrying, etc.

Qualifications

  • Experience in customer service in a retail environment
  • Sales experience is an asset
  • Experience working in a production environment is an asset
